The Cease and Desist Letter for Defamation of Character is a formal document used to address false and misleading statements made by an individual, which can be classified as slander (spoken) or libel (written). This letter serves as a warning to the party making the defamatory statements, demanding that they stop such actions to avoid legal repercussions. Key features of the form include sections for the recipient's information, a general description of the false statements, and a declaration of intent to pursue legal action if the statements continue. Filling instructions require users to provide their details, outline the defamatory statements, and include a date and signature in the closing section.
